Job Roles and Responsibilities for Tally with GST Course in Noida
- Accounts Executive: Records daily financial transactions, maintains ledgers, processes vouchers, prepares accounting reports, and supports regular bookkeeping activities.
- GST Executive: Manages GST-related transactions, prepares tax invoices, verifies GST calculations, maintains tax records, and assists with GST return preparation.
- Billing Executive: Creates sales invoices, records customer transactions, manages billing information, verifies payment details, and maintains accurate business records.
- Tax Assistant: Supports taxation activities by maintaining tax documentation, checking transactions, calculating applicable taxes, and assisting with compliance-related accounting tasks.
- Finance Executive: Handles financial entries, bank transactions, reconciliations, expense records, and accounting reports while supporting routine finance operations.
- Tally Professional: Uses Tally for bookkeeping, inventory management, GST processing, financial reporting, and maintaining organized accounting information for business operations.
Widely Used Tools and Platforms in Tally with GST Internship Training in Noida
- TallyPrime: A popular accounting software used for bookkeeping, invoicing, inventory management, taxation, payroll, banking, and financial reporting.
- GST Module: Tally provides GST-related features for configuring tax details, generating invoices, calculating taxes, maintaining records, and preparing GST reports.
- Microsoft Excel: A widely used spreadsheet application for organizing accounting information, performing calculations, preparing reports, and analyzing business data.
- Tally Reports: Accounting reports help businesses review ledgers, trial balances, profit and loss statements, balance sheets, outstanding amounts, and other financial information.
- Bank Reconciliation: Tally tools help compare recorded banking transactions with bank statements to identify differences and maintain accurate financial records.
- Inventory Management: Tally supports stock tracking, item classification, purchase and sales records, stock valuation, and inventory reporting for business operations.
